KEY HUMAN SERVICES INC, founded in 1989, is a mid-sized nonprofit that reported $28.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024.

Mission

PROVIDES SUPPORTS TO PEOPLE WITH INTELLECTUAL/D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ITY ACROSS THE LIFESPAN THAT ENCOURAGES GROWTH AND MEANINGFUL LIFE CHOICES WHILE ASSISTING PERSONS IN FINDING HOME, HEALTH, FRIENDS, WORK, AND PRESENCE IN THEIR COMMUNITIES.
